Environment 環境在容器中是一個抽象的集合,是指應用環境的2個方面: profiles和 properties. profile 配置是一個被命名的,bean定義的邏輯組,這些bean只有在給定的profile配置激活時才會注冊到容器。不管是XML還是注解,Beans都有可能指 ...
Environment是什么 environment是什么呢....中文是環境大家都知道但是具體代表什么呢 感覺很抽象....從代碼里的解釋來看environment代表了profile和properties. profile就是 組bean的定義.實際用途就是在不同環境比如測試環境和生產環境中加載不同的bean達到根據環境加載bean的用途. 因為測試環境可能有些bean是模擬的,比如接口.調用 ...
2017-08-14 14:10 1 3488 推薦指數:
Environment 環境在容器中是一個抽象的集合,是指應用環境的2個方面: profiles和 properties. profile 配置是一個被命名的,bean定義的邏輯組,這些bean只有在給定的profile配置激活時才會注冊到容器。不管是XML還是注解,Beans都有可能指 ...
Spring之Environment Spring在運行時的環境有多個選擇,開發環境、測試環境、生產環境等。每個Environment中可以配置多個Property,這些Property可以自定義配置,配置信息可以注入Spring容器。 這種配置可以在xml中,也可以在javaConfig中 ...
spring是一個框架,一個我理解為對象的大熔爐,它生產着各種bean,還可以對生產的對象進行加工。 這里有些概念需要理解一下,就是IOC和DI以及AOP,接下來,我們進入主題。 spring簡介 上圖是官方直接copy下來的,主要是說明了各個組件的應用情況,在博客中的項目主要是應用 ...
ConversionService與Environment的關系 通過之前的學習(Spring 學習記錄2 Environment),我已經Environment主要是負責解析properties和profile...但是它雖然實現了相關的接口,但是具體工作並不是由它本身處理,而是委托了其他的類 ...
背景:之前看了公司的數據導入平台,導入用戶訂單記錄,使用的是SpringBoot 自帶的Scheduled 任務調度功能,然后通過發郵件通知開發人員任務調度是否成功。整體上來說,功能是支持現有業務,但是開發人員不能夠清晰的了解任務運行的狀況且任務調度也不夠靈活。本來想自己開發一套,想到自己可能考慮 ...
Environment 接口介紹 在 Spring 中,Environment 接口主要管理應用程序兩個方面的內容:profile 和 properties。 profile 可以簡單的等同於環境,比如說平時項目中常見的環境有開發(dev)、測試(stg)和生產(prod),Spring 啟動 ...
Spring Environment(一)API 使用 Spring 系列目錄(https://www.cnblogs.com/binarylei/p/10198698.html) Spring 3.1 提供了新的屬性管理 API,而且功能非常強大且很完善,對於一些屬性配置信息都應該使用新 ...
這節介紹environment,默認環境變量的加載以及初始化。 之前在介紹spring啟動過程講到,第一步進行環境准備時就會初始化一個StandardEnvironment。下圖為Environment類圖的接口,可以分為4塊內容: ConversionService(藍 ...